Healing Ultrasound Machine with 1 MHz Frequency
A healing ultrasound machine operating at a frequency of 1 MHz is a versatile tool utilized in various medical and rehabilitation settings. This type of ultrasound generates high-frequency sound waves that are applied to the patient's affected area. The 1 MHz frequency precisely targets deeper tissues, allowing for its use in treating a range of conditions, such as muscle strains, sprains, and inflammation.
Therapeutic ultrasound can enhance tissue healing by increasing blood flow, reducing pain, and enhancing cell regeneration. The machine's variable settings allow practitioners to optimize the treatment intensity based on individual patient needs.
High-Frequency 1 MHz Ultrasound for Tissue Regeneration
In the realm of regenerative medicine, high-frequency ultrasound emerges as a promising tool for enhancing tissue repair. Specifically, ultrasound operating at a frequency of 1 MHz has demonstrated remarkable potential in various clinical applications. This acoustic stimulus can promote cellular migration, thereby optimizing the healing process. Moreover, 1 MHz ultrasound can alleviate inflammation and fluid buildup at the injury site, creating a favorable environment for tissue regeneration.
- Additionally, studies have shown that 1 MHz ultrasound can enhance the delivery of therapeutic agents to injured tissues, boosting their impact.
- Consequently, this technique holds great promise for treating a wide range of injuries, including wounds, bone breaks, and joint damage.
